Output 39aa7596babb794b1cc6c4a3fa39ce89154ed36345994ad7429cfa01bde27493:0

value
75620400
script pubkey
OP_0 OP_PUSHBYTES_20 2345e922a38c05b779a44c6787455af852e707e9
address
ltc1qydz7jg4r3szmw7dyf3ncw326lpfwwplf8p8gz5
transaction
39aa7596babb794b1cc6c4a3fa39ce89154ed36345994ad7429cfa01bde27493
spent
true